The structure of sustainable investing relies upon the principle that ecological, social, and administration factors can significantly influence long-lasting financial investment performance. This method acknowledges that businesses operating with robust sustainability practices usually demonstrate exceptional threat management abilities and operational efficiency. Investors embracing these methods typically perform comprehensive assessments of prospective investments, analyzing all aspects from carbon footprints to supply chain principles. The methodology involves integrating ESG criteria into traditional monetary analytics, creating a more comprehensive evaluation framework. Research consistently demonstrates that companies with robust sustainability practices have a propensity to exhibit lower volatility and more powerful durability throughout here market downturns. Socially responsible investing represents a strategic approach to funding distribution that takes into account the broader implications of financial investment choices on communities and neighborhoods. This investment system involves screening potential investments based on definite social standards, such as labour practices, community impact, and business governance benchmarks. Professionals of this methodology commonly exclude sectors or businesses that conflict with their principles, while actively searching for opportunities that add positively to social results. The strategy has its ability to generate advantageous returns while maintaining alignment with stakeholder principles. Many socially responsible portfolio managers employ both adverse evaluation techniques to avoid problematic financial assets and constructive screening to identify companies making significant social contributions.
